Interferon beta + interferon gamma is a combination of two recombinant cytokines, both members of the interferon family. Interferons are proteins with antiviral, immunomodulatory, and antiproliferative properties. Interferon beta (a type I interferon) upregulates MHC class I expression and enhances cytotoxic T cell responses, while also inducing key antiviral mediators. Interferon gamma (the only type II interferon) is primarily produced by activated T lymphocytes and natural killer cells; it has antitumor properties, broad immunoregulatory effects, and can synergize with other types of interferons for enhanced antiviral activity. The combination has been studied preclinically for its synergistic inhibition of viral replication—particularly acyclovir-resistant herpes simplex virus type 1 (HSV-1)—and may reduce viral loads in both immunocompetent and immunocompromised hosts[1][4]. The mechanism involves cooperative activation of immune pathways leading to reduced viral replication and reactivation.
